Recently, domestic passenger vehicle ADAS domain controller chip installation data for April 2026 was released. According to statistics from NE Times New Energy, the total installation volume of ADAS domain controller chips in China’s passenger vehicle market reached 600,000 units in April. NVIDIA maintained its leading position with over 300,000 units installed, capturing a market share of 50.9%.

dorsaVi (ASX: DVL) has finalised the design package for its first integrated resistive random access memory-complementary metal-oxide semiconductor (RRAM-CMOS) validation chip.
The company has developed the chip with NTU Singapore and ITRI Taiwan, and is now ready to move into tape-out and staged silicon implementation.

Apple is preparing to increase prices across its product portfolio as rising memory and storage chip costs put pressure on the company's margins, Chief Executive Officer Tim Cook said in an interview with The Wall Street Journal.
The planned price increase comes as technology companies compete for limited supplies of memory components, with demand from AI-focused data centres pushing costs higher

As AI chip technology advances, larger chip sizes and heterogeneous integration packaging are driving bigger package dimensions, pushing semiconductor makers to adopt FOPLP over FOWLP and improve manufacturing efficiency by "replacing round with square."...
